From 0037cd2e69f3528265a2a0f90224d8c8cc41466a Mon Sep 17 00:00:00 2001 From: Philip Allgaier Date: Thu, 5 Nov 2020 16:15:16 +0100 Subject: [PATCH] Make thingtalk dialogs translatable (#7574) --- .../automation/thingtalk/dialog-thingtalk.ts | 31 +++++++++++++------ .../thingtalk/ha-thingtalk-placeholders.ts | 19 ++++++++---- src/translations/en.json | 19 +++++++++++- 3 files changed, 53 insertions(+), 16 deletions(-) diff --git a/src/panels/config/automation/thingtalk/dialog-thingtalk.ts b/src/panels/config/automation/thingtalk/dialog-thingtalk.ts index 546eba0344..6659c03ac8 100644 --- a/src/panels/config/automation/thingtalk/dialog-thingtalk.ts +++ b/src/panels/config/automation/thingtalk/dialog-thingtalk.ts @@ -85,13 +85,22 @@ class DialogThingtalk extends LitElement { .opened=${this._opened} @opened-changed=${this._openedChanged} > -

Create a new automation

+

+ ${this.hass.localize( + `ui.panel.config.automation.thingtalk.task_selection.header` + )} +

${this._error ? html`
${this._error}
` : ""} - Type below what this automation should do, and we will try to convert - it into a Home Assistant automation. (only English is supported for - now)

- For example: + ${this.hass.localize( + `ui.panel.config.automation.thingtalk.task_selection.introduction` + )}

+ ${this.hass.localize( + `ui.panel.config.automation.thingtalk.task_selection.language_note` + )}

+ ${this.hass.localize( + `ui.panel.config.automation.thingtalk.task_selection.for_example` + )}